They form a chalk escarpment across Buckinghamshire, Hertfordshire, Oxfordshire, and Bedfordshire. The highest point is Haddington Hill near Wendover in Buckinghamshire which measures 267 m (876 ft) above sea level. The summit is marked by a stone monument.
